Price Milestone and Market Context
After touching an intraday high of Rs 304.3, Steelcast Ltd outperformed its sector by 2.65% on the day, continuing a two-day winning streak that has delivered a 5.77% return in this short span. The stock’s current price is comfortably above all key moving averages — 5-day, 20-day, 50-day, 100-day, and 200-day — signalling robust upward momentum across multiple timeframes. Meanwhile, the broader market showed resilience as the Sensex recovered from an early dip to close marginally higher by 0.07%, though it remains below its 50-day moving average, contrasting with Steelcast Ltd’s clear technical strength. Technical Indicators: A Detailed Look
The technical indicator grid for Steelcast Ltd reveals a predominantly bullish picture, especially on the weekly and monthly charts. The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) is bullish on both weekly and monthly timeframes, confirming sustained upward momentum. Complementing this, Bollinger Bands also signal bullishness on both timeframes, indicating the stock is trending strongly near its upper volatility band, which often accompanies strong price advances.
However, the Relative Strength Index (RSI) presents a nuanced view, showing bearish readings on both weekly and monthly charts. This divergence between RSI and other indicators suggests the stock may be entering an overbought zone, warranting close observation for any potential short-term pullbacks. The Know Sure Thing (KST) indicator is bullish on the weekly chart but mildly bearish monthly, adding another layer of complexity to the momentum narrative. Dow Theory confirms a bullish trend on the monthly timeframe but shows no clear trend weekly, while On-Balance Volume (OBV) is bullish monthly but neutral weekly, indicating that volume trends support the longer-term uptrend more than the short-term.

Quarterly Results and Fundamental Momentum
Steelcast Ltd’s technical strength is supported by solid fundamental performance. The company has reported positive results for four consecutive quarters, with net sales for the latest nine months reaching Rs 310.74 crores, reflecting a 22.05% growth rate. Profit after tax (PAT) for the latest six months stands at Rs 43.80 crores, up 34.77%, underscoring improving earnings power. Operating profit has grown at an annualised rate of 64.07%, a remarkable pace that bolsters the stock’s upward trajectory. This fundamental backdrop complements the technical momentum, suggesting that the price appreciation is not purely speculative but has earnings growth to back it.
Return on equity (ROE) is notably high at 24.87%, indicating efficient capital utilisation, while the company maintains a conservative debt-to-equity ratio averaging 0.08 times, reflecting a strong balance sheet. Valuation and Data Points to Note
Despite the strong earnings growth and technical momentum, Steelcast Ltd trades at a premium valuation. The price-to-book value stands at 8.3 times, which is elevated relative to peers, reflecting high market expectations. The PEG ratio of 0.8 is particularly interesting — it suggests that the stock’s price growth has not outpaced earnings growth, a somewhat rare scenario for a stock at its 52-week high. This metric hints at underlying fundamental support for the rally, rather than purely speculative price action. However, the premium valuation also means that any deceleration in earnings growth or momentum could prompt a reassessment by the market. Momentum in Focus: What Lies Ahead?
The current technical and fundamental alignment for Steelcast Ltd is striking. The stock’s price momentum is supported by bullish MACD and Bollinger Bands across weekly and monthly charts, while the strong earnings growth and high ROE provide a solid foundation. Yet, the bearish RSI readings and mildly bearish KST on monthly charts introduce a note of caution, signalling that the stock may be approaching a short-term overbought condition. This divergence between momentum oscillators and trend-following indicators is not uncommon in strong uptrends and often resolves with continued strength or a brief consolidation phase.
Given the stock’s premium valuation and the mixed signals from some technical oscillators, investors may want to monitor volume trends and price action closely in the coming sessions.
